Fuzz introspector: libidn2_to_ascii_8z_fuzzer
For issues and ideas: https://github.com/ossf/fuzz-introspector/issues

Fuzz blockers

The following nodes represent call sites where fuzz blockers occur.

Amount of callsites blocked Calltree index Parent function Callsite Largest blocked function
380 0 EP call site: 00000 idn2_to_ascii_lz

Fuzzer calltree

0 LLVMFuzzerTestOneInput [function] [call site] 00000
1 __assert_fail [call site] 00001
1 idn2_to_ascii_8z [function] [call site] 00002
2 idn2_lookup_u8 [function] [call site] 00003
3 set_default_flags [function] [call site] 00004
3 _tr46 [function] [call site] 00005
4 u8_strlen [function] [call site] 00006
5 strlen [call site] 00007
4 u8_to_u32 [function] [call site] 00008
5 u8_mbtoucr [function] [call site] 00009
5 rpl_free [function] [call site] 00010
6 __errno_location [call site] 00011
6 __errno_location [call site] 00012
5 __errno_location [call site] 00013
5 realloc [call site] 00014
5 __errno_location [call site] 00016
5 __errno_location [call site] 00017
5 realloc [call site] 00018
4 __errno_location [call site] 00019
4 get_idna_map [function] [call site] 00020
5 bsearch [call site] 00021
5 _compare_idna_map [function] [call site] 00022
6 _fill_map [function] [call site] 00023
5 bsearch [call site] 00024
5 _compare_idna_map [function] [call site] 00025
5 bsearch [call site] 00026
5 _compare_idna_map [function] [call site] 00027
5 _fill_map [function] [call site] 00028
4 get_idna_map [function] [call site] 00039
4 get_map_data [function] [call site] 00042
4 get_map_data [function] [call site] 00046
4 get_map_data [function] [call site] 00049
4 u32_normalize [function] [call site] 00051
5 u32_mbtouc_unsafe [function] [call site] 00052
5 abort [call site] 00053
5 abort [call site] 00054
5 uc_combining_class [function] [call site] 00055
5 gl_uninorm_decompose_merge_sort_inplace [function] [call site] 00056
6 gl_uninorm_decompose_merge_sort_inplace [function] [call site] 00057
7 gl_uninorm_decompose_merge_sort_fromto [function] [call site] 00058
8 gl_uninorm_decompose_merge_sort_fromto [function] [call site] 00059
9 gl_uninorm_decompose_merge_sort_fromto [function] [call site] 00060
5 u32_uctomb [function] [call site] 00063
5 __errno_location [call site] 00064
5 abort [call site] 00065
5 __errno_location [call site] 00066
5 __errno_location [call site] 00067
5 realloc [call site] 00069
5 __errno_location [call site] 00070
5 u32_uctomb [function] [call site] 00071
5 __errno_location [call site] 00072
5 abort [call site] 00073
5 abort [call site] 00074
5 __errno_location [call site] 00075
5 __errno_location [call site] 00077
5 realloc [call site] 00078
5 abort [call site] 00079
5 __errno_location [call site] 00081
5 __errno_location [call site] 00084
4 __errno_location [call site] 00086
4 u32_to_u8 [function] [call site] 00087
5 u8_uctomb [function] [call site] 00088
5 __errno_location [call site] 00090
5 realloc [call site] 00091
5 __errno_location [call site] 00093
5 u8_uctomb [function] [call site] 00094
5 abort [call site] 00095
5 __errno_location [call site] 00096
5 realloc [call site] 00097
4 __errno_location [call site] 00099
4 idn2_punycode_decode [function] [call site] 00100
4 _idn2_label_test [function] [call site] 00105
5 u32_normalize [function] [call site] 00106
5 __errno_location [call site] 00107
5 memcmp [call site] 00108
5 uc_is_general_category [function] [call site] 00110
6 bitmap_lookup [function] [call site] 00111
5 _idn2_disallowed_p [function] [call site] 00112
6 property [function] [call site] 00113
7 bsearch [call site] 00114
5 get_idna_map [function] [call site] 00116
5 _idn2_contextj_p [function] [call site] 00119
5 _idn2_contextj_rule [function] [call site] 00121
6 _idn2_contextj_p [function] [call site] 00122
6 uc_combining_class [function] [call site] 00123
6 uc_joining_type [function] [call site] 00124
7 uc_is_general_category_withtable [function] [call site] 00125
8 lookup_withtable [function] [call site] 00126
6 uc_joining_type [function] [call site] 00127
6 uc_combining_class [function] [call site] 00128
5 _idn2_contexto_p [function] [call site] 00129
5 _idn2_contexto_p [function] [call site] 00131
5 _idn2_contexto_with_rule [function] [call site] 00132
5 _idn2_contexto_rule [function] [call site] 00133
6 _idn2_contexto_p [function] [call site] 00134
6 _uc_script_name [function] [call site] 00135
7 uc_script [function] [call site] 00136
6 strcmp [call site] 00137
6 _uc_script_name [function] [call site] 00138
6 strcmp [call site] 00139
6 _uc_script_name [function] [call site] 00140
6 strcmp [call site] 00141
6 _uc_script_name [function] [call site] 00142
6 strcmp [call site] 00143
6 _uc_script_name [function] [call site] 00144
6 strcmp [call site] 00145
5 _idn2_unassigned_p [function] [call site] 00146
5 _idn2_bidi [function] [call site] 00148
6 _isBidi [function] [call site] 00149
7 uc_bidi_category [function] [call site] 00150
8 uc_bidi_class [function] [call site] 00151
6 uc_bidi_category [function] [call site] 00152
6 uc_bidi_category [function] [call site] 00153
6 uc_bidi_category [function] [call site] 00154
5 get_idna_map [function] [call site] 00155
4 _idn2_label_test [function] [call site] 00159
4 u32_to_u8 [function] [call site] 00160
4 __errno_location [call site] 00162
3 strchrnul [call site] 00164
3 label [function] [call site] 00165
4 _idn2_ascii_p [function] [call site] 00166
4 memcmp [call site] 00167
4 idn2_punycode_decode [function] [call site] 00168
4 u32_to_u8 [function] [call site] 00169
4 __errno_location [call site] 00170
4 _idn2_u8_to_u32_nfc [function] [call site] 00171
5 u8_to_u32 [function] [call site] 00172
5 __errno_location [call site] 00173
5 _isNFC [function] [call site] 00174
6 uc_combining_class [function] [call site] 00175
6 get_nfcqc_map [function] [call site] 00176
7 bsearch [call site] 00177
7 _compare_nfcqc_map [function] [call site] 00178
5 u32_normalize [function] [call site] 00179
5 __errno_location [call site] 00181
4 _idn2_label_test [function] [call site] 00182
4 idn2_punycode_encode [function] [call site] 00183
5 encode_digit [function] [call site] 00184
5 encode_digit [function] [call site] 00185
4 c_strncasecmp [function] [call site] 00187
4 idn2_punycode_decode [function] [call site] 00190
1 idn2_to_ascii_8z [function] [call site] 00200
1 idn2_to_ascii_8z [function] [call site] 00201
1 idn2_to_ascii_lz [function] [call site] 00202
2 idn2_lookup_ul [function] [call site] 00203
3 locale_charset [function] [call site] 00204
4 nl_langinfo [call site] 00205
3 u8_strconv_from_encoding [function] [call site] 00206
4 strlen [call site] 00207
4 u8_conv_from_encoding [function] [call site] 00208
5 c_strcasecmp [function] [call site] 00209
5 __errno_location [call site] 00211
5 abort [call site] 00213
5 __errno_location [call site] 00214
5 mem_iconveha [function] [call site] 00215
6 strlen [call site] 00216
6 __errno_location [call site] 00218
6 mem_iconveha_notranslit [function] [call site] 00219
7 mem_iconveh [function] [call site] 00220
8 c_strcasecmp [function] [call site] 00221
8 __errno_location [call site] 00222
8 iconveh_open [function] [call site] 00223
9 iconv_open [call site] 00224
9 c_strcasecmp [function] [call site] 00225
9 iconv_open [call site] 00226
9 __errno_location [call site] 00227
9 iconv_close [call site] 00228
9 __errno_location [call site] 00229
9 c_strcasecmp [function] [call site] 00230
9 c_strcasecmp [function] [call site] 00231
9 iconv_open [call site] 00232
9 __errno_location [call site] 00233
9 iconv_close [call site] 00234
9 iconv_close [call site] 00235
8 mem_cd_iconveh [function] [call site] 00236
9 mem_cd_iconveh_internal [function] [call site] 00237
10 iconv [call site] 00238
10 iconv_carefully_1 [function] [call site] 00239
11 iconv [call site] 00240
11 __errno_location [call site] 00241
10 iconv [call site] 00242
10 __errno_location [call site] 00243
10 __errno_location [call site] 00244
10 __errno_location [call site] 00245
10 abort [call site] 00246
10 realloc [call site] 00247
10 rpl_free [function] [call site] 00248
10 __errno_location [call site] 00249
10 abort [call site] 00250
10 rpl_free [function] [call site] 00251
10 realloc [call site] 00252
10 rpl_free [function] [call site] 00253
10 __errno_location [call site] 00254
10 iconv [call site] 00255
10 __errno_location [call site] 00256
10 realloc [call site] 00257
10 rpl_free [function] [call site] 00258
10 __errno_location [call site] 00259
10 iconv [call site] 00260
10 iconv [call site] 00261
10 iconv_carefully_1 [function] [call site] 00262
10 iconv [call site] 00263
10 utf8conv_carefully [function] [call site] 00264
11 u8_mbtoucr [function] [call site] 00265
11 __errno_location [call site] 00266
11 u8_mbtouc [function] [call site] 00267
11 __errno_location [call site] 00268
11 u8_uctomb [function] [call site] 00269
11 __errno_location [call site] 00270
11 __errno_location [call site] 00271
10 iconv [call site] 00272
10 __errno_location [call site] 00273
10 rpl_free [function] [call site] 00274
10 __errno_location [call site] 00275
10 abort [call site] 00276
10 __errno_location [call site] 00277
10 iconv [call site] 00278
10 utf8conv_carefully [function] [call site] 00279
10 iconv [call site] 00280
10 __errno_location [call site] 00281
10 __errno_location [call site] 00282
10 __errno_location [call site] 00283
10 abort [call site] 00285
10 abort [call site] 00286
10 u8_mbtouc_unsafe [function] [call site] 00287
10 iconv [call site] 00288
10 __errno_location [call site] 00289
10 iconv [call site] 00290
10 __errno_location [call site] 00291
10 __errno_location [call site] 00292
10 abort [call site] 00293
10 realloc [call site] 00294
10 rpl_free [function] [call site] 00295
10 __errno_location [call site] 00296
10 iconv [call site] 00297
10 abort [call site] 00298
10 rpl_free [function] [call site] 00299
10 rpl_free [function] [call site] 00300
10 realloc [call site] 00301
10 rpl_free [function] [call site] 00302
10 __errno_location [call site] 00303
10 rpl_free [function] [call site] 00304
10 __errno_location [call site] 00305
10 __errno_location [call site] 00306
10 realloc [call site] 00307
8 __errno_location [call site] 00308
8 iconveh_close [function] [call site] 00309
9 iconv_close [call site] 00310
9 __errno_location [call site] 00311
9 iconv_close [call site] 00312
9 iconv_close [call site] 00313
9 __errno_location [call site] 00314
9 iconv_close [call site] 00315
9 __errno_location [call site] 00316
9 iconv_close [call site] 00317
9 __errno_location [call site] 00318
9 iconv_close [call site] 00319
8 __errno_location [call site] 00320
8 iconveh_close [function] [call site] 00321
7 __errno_location [call site] 00323
7 strcmp [call site] 00324
7 mem_iconveha_notranslit [function] [call site] 00325
8 __errno_location [call site] 00326
8 mem_iconveha_notranslit [function] [call site] 00327
9 __errno_location [call site] 00328
9 __errno_location [call site] 00329
6 freea [function] [call site] 00330
7 abort [call site] 00331
6 mem_iconveha_notranslit [function] [call site] 00332
5 __errno_location [call site] 00333
4 u8_strlen [function] [call site] 00334
4 __errno_location [call site] 00336
3 __errno_location [call site] 00337
3 idn2_lookup_u8 [function] [call site] 00338
1 idn2_free [function] [call site] 00340
1 idn2_to_ascii_lz [function] [call site] 00341
1 idn2_to_ascii_lz [function] [call site] 00342
1 idn2_to_ascii_4i [function] [call site] 00343
2 idn2_to_ascii_4i2 [function] [call site] 00344
3 u32_to_u8 [function] [call site] 00346
3 __errno_location [call site] 00348
3 idn2_lookup_u8 [function] [call site] 00349
2 strlen [call site] 00352
2 strcpy [call site] 00353
1 idn2_to_ascii_4i [function] [call site] 00355
1 idn2_to_ascii_4i [function] [call site] 00356
1 idn2_to_ascii_4i2 [function] [call site] 00357
1 idn2_free [function] [call site] 00358
1 idn2_to_ascii_4i2 [function] [call site] 00359
1 idn2_to_ascii_4i2 [function] [call site] 00360
1 idn2_to_ascii_4z [function] [call site] 00361
2 u32_strlen [function] [call site] 00362
2 u32_to_u8 [function] [call site] 00363
2 __errno_location [call site] 00364
2 idn2_lookup_u8 [function] [call site] 00365
1 idn2_free [function] [call site] 00367
1 idn2_to_ascii_4z [function] [call site] 00368
1 idn2_to_ascii_4z [function] [call site] 00369
1 idn2_to_ascii_8z [function] [call site] 00370
1 idn2_free [function] [call site] 00371
1 idn2_to_ascii_lz [function] [call site] 00372
1 idn2_free [function] [call site] 00373
1 __assert_fail [call site] 00374
1 __assert_fail [call site] 00375
1 idn2_to_ascii_4i [function] [call site] 00376
1 idn2_to_ascii_4i2 [function] [call site] 00377
1 idn2_free [function] [call site] 00378
1 idn2_to_ascii_4z [function] [call site] 00379
1 idn2_free [function] [call site] 00380